It
can be difficult to differentiate EVD from other infectious diseases such as
malaria, typhoid fever and meningitis. Confirmation that symptoms are caused by
Ebola virus infections are made using the following investigations:

·
Antibody-capture enzyme-linked immunosorbent
assay (ELISA)

·
Antigen-capture detection tests

·
Serum neutralization test

·
Reverse transcriptase polymerase chain reaction
(RT-PCR) assay

·
Electron microscopy

·
Virus isolation by cell culture

NOTE: Samples from patients are
an extreme biohazard risk; laboratory testing on non-activated samples should
be conducted under biological containment conditions.
